Ticket: Slimmed image breaks runtime on Pellarc build agents.

Repro steps:
1. Build the hollowed image with the strip-layers profile enabled.
2. Push to the staging registry and deploy to the canary pool.
3. Container exits with a missing shared-library error within ten seconds.

Expected: parity with the full image. Actual: crash loop. Suspect the trim step removes the resolver libs. To pull the failing image from the staging registry, authenticate with the token below.

session JWT of tawip-kajog = eyJhbGciOiJIUzI1NiIsInR5cCI6IkpXVCJ9.eyJzdWIiOiI2dKYGGIn0.afsnASii

Alert: the public Lanternquay REST API is returning duplicate records across page boundaries when clients paginate with offset-based parameters during high write volume. The Torchmill team confirmed the cursor fallback masks the issue for most consumers, but partners on legacy integrations see inconsistent totals. Severity is moderate; a cursor-only migration is proposed. Questions before the weekly sync should go to the API guild.

escalation mailbox, kaweg-kahif: druwyn.sordor@nelvroworks.corp

Ticket: Vault sealed, blocking contrast audit — The Huemark contrast-checker job can't fetch its palette snapshots because the Ledgate vault resealed overnight. Review is blocked until tokens refresh. Audit results for the Sable theme are stale; don't approve the PR yet. Unseal using the recovery passphrase below.

strongbox words: ulaael-quenix